Design and Build

  • Arctic Liquid Freezer II 360:
    This cooler boasts a robust AIO liquid cooling mechanism. The 360mm radiator, paired with three high-performance 120mm fans, promises enhanced cooling potential. Its design incorporates a PWM controlled pump that adjusts to the system’s thermal demands, effectively reducing undue noise at lower loads. With a cable management system neatly integrated into the design, it offers a modern aesthetic, with certain models featuring RGB lighting for that extra flair.
  • Noctua NH-D15:
    On the other hand, the NH-D15 features a classic air cooling setup with dual-tower architecture. Measuring 165mm in height, it’s somewhat hefty, yet its construction is optimized for high airflow and efficient heat dissipation via two NH-A15 PWM fans. While heavier than many other air coolers, its stature aids in superior cooling distribution.

Performance

  • Cooling Efficiency:
    When it comes to raw performance, the Liquid Freezer II 360 holds the advantage, particularly in high load scenarios. Its extensive radiator surface area allows for superior heat exchange, making it a preferred choice for users running resource-heavy applications like gaming or video editing. As referenced in multiple benchmarks (Tom’s Hardware), it often achieves lower temperatures than air coolers.

    Conversely, the NH-D15 might not match the extreme cooling prowess of liquid systems but performs impressively well within the air cooling spectrum. It offers outstanding thermal management for most CPU intensities, leveraging its heatpipe-and-fin array to handle sustained loads effectively.

  • Noise Levels:
    With advanced noise mitigation strategies, the Liquid Freezer II 360 manages quieter operations, maintaining about 22.5 dB during standard use (Pangoly). Its noiseless performance is a result of dynamic fan control, which adjusts speed per thermal feedback, thereby minimizing decibels under stress.

    The NH-D15, although slightly noisier in high-demand situations, still holds its ground as an exceptionally silent air cooler, known for operational noisiness not exceeding 29 dB. This efficiency owes much to its flagship fan design, which balances airflow and noise with precision (Gamers Nexus).

Installation and Maintenance

  • Arctic Liquid Freezer II 360:
    Installation requires careful planning due to its expansive radiator and tubing layout. Finding sufficient case space and ensuring optimal airflow channels are crucial steps. Once installed, the system demands occasional checks to affirm pump function and fan performance, alongside regular cleaning of the radiator to stave off dust accumulation.
  • Noctua NH-D15:
    Installing the NH-D15 is relatively straightforward given Noctua’s thoughtful design. The package includes a SecuFirm2 mounting system, known for its simplicity and ease of use. Maintenance is almost non-existent beyond routine airflow checks and cleaning, underscoring its reputation for reliability and user-friendliness.

Compatibility and Price

  • Compatibility:
    Both coolers support a wide array of CPU sockets:

    • Arctic Liquid Freezer II 360: Ensures compatibility with socket types like Intel LGA 1700/1200/115x and AMD AM4, providing flexibility across numerous platforms.
    • Noctua NH-D15: Equally versatile, fits most current sockets, and comes with optional adapters to support older setups, ensuring broad compatibility whether building new or upgrading existing systems.
  • Price:
    Price plays a pivotal role in the decision-making process. Generally, the Liquid Freezer II 360 commands a premium due to its AIO system integrations. In contrast, the NH-D15 offers high value at a lesser cost, especially appealing to budget-conscious builders not prerequisite to extreme cooling.
